Description

Discover your next opportunity in this spacious home located in the heart of Mountain View. Boasting 4 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ms on a generous lot, this property offers the perfect canvas for your imagination. Situated in the prestigious Mountain View-Los Altos Union High School District, with access to top-quality education. Close proximity to dining, shopping, and parks adds to the convenience, while the vibrant culture and diverse attractions of Mountain View make it an ideal location. Whether you're an investor looking to capitalize on the potential of Silicon Valley or a homeowner seeking to craft your dream residence, this property offers versatility and endless possibilities. 2171 Leland Ave, Mountain View, CA 94040 is a 4 bedroom, 2 bathroom, 1,296 sqft single-family home built in 1966. This property is currently available for sale and was listed by MLSListings Inc on Apr 17, 2024. The MLS # for this home is MLS# ML81961792.
